How 7ABet Detects Multiple Accounts

7ABet Casino utilizes a multi-level detection system that blends automated checks with manual compliance reviews. Identity verification at registration is the initial hurdle. Every new sign‑up is required to provide a name, date of birth, address, and email. The system compares those details against existing records. If a matching surname, IP address, or device fingerprint shows up in the database, the registration gets flagged for review before the account can be activated.

Device fingerprinting performs a lot of heavy lifting that players often miss. Even if you use a different email and a VPN, the casino can still detect a device by its unique mix of browser settings, installed fonts, screen resolution, and operating system version. When two accounts log in from the same fingerprint in a short time, the compliance team receives an alert. That technology makes it really tough to keep separate accounts hidden, no matter how carefully you change personal details.

Payment method analysis adds another layer https://casino7abet.com/. A single payment instrument, like a debit card, e‑wallet, or bank account, may not be linked to more than one player profile. If a Visa card used on account A later shows up during a deposit attempt on account B, the system prevents the transaction and flags both accounts. The same rule is valid to withdrawal destinations. Trying to cash out to a bank account already tied to a different profile freezes the payout until a manual investigation finishes.

Behavioural patterns are observed too. If two supposedly separate accounts display weirdly similar betting habits, game choices, or login times, that can prompt a review. The compliance team might then demand extra proof of identity and address for both profiles. Players should know that even well‑hidden duplicates often surface because real independent users just don’t mirror each other’s activity that closely.

Fair Play and Anti‑Fraud Measures

The multi‑account policy is part of the wider anti-cheating setup that ensures 7ABet Casino’s game library honest. The platform hosts thousands of titles across slots, live dealer tables, and classic table games. Slots run on certified random number generators, while live games are transmitted from professional studios with real dealers. Any try to rig outcomes through collusion or chip‑dumping relies on controlling multiple seats at the same table, and that’s exactly what the single‑account rule blocks.

Take live blackjack. A player with two accounts could grab two seats and make choices that favour one hand over the other, effectively moving funds in a way that distorts normal play. The same risk emerges in poker‑style games and even in some slot tournaments, where coordinated play across accounts can inflate a leaderboard position. By restricting each person at one account, the casino makes those coordinated strategies impossible without an accomplice, and even then, device fingerprinting and IP checks make collusion really hard to maintain.

Sports betting markets, when they’re available, get the same protection. A punter with multiple accounts could place opposing bets on the same event to cook up a guaranteed profit from a free‑bet promo or to avoid max stake limits. The trading team tracks bet placement patterns and flags accounts that regularly take opposite sides on thin markets. When those accounts share a device fingerprint or payment method, the link is considered a clear policy violation.

Ways to Regain or Unify Accounts

Accidental duplicate sign‑ups occur. Possibly you overlooked you previously had an account, utilized a different email after a long break, or weren’t aware a household member had registered earlier from the same IP address. Under those circumstances, 7ABet Casino’s support team is frequently able to assist, as long as you contact them before the system flags the duplicate. The first thing to do is discontinue the newer account right away and reach out to customer support via live chat or email, describing in detail what happened.

The compliance team will request proof of identity for both profiles. If the documents show that the same person owns both accounts, the standard consequence is that the newer account is closed for good and any real‑money balance moves to the original account after a short processing window. Bonus funds and free spins on the duplicate account are usually forfeited, since they were obtained against the terms. Reward points and VIP progress cannot be combined, so it’s far preferable to try to recover your original login details instead of starting fresh.

If the duplicate was generated by a different person in the same household, the casino could permit both accounts stay open under tight conditions. Each profile owner has to complete separate KYC verification, employ distinct payment methods, and agree never to share devices for gambling sessions. The operator may also put a note on both profiles to look out for collusion. This exception is given case by case and is not certain; the default stance continues to be one account per household for bonus eligibility.

Licence Security, and Responsible Gambling Protections

7ABet Casino runs under a acknowledged gambling licence, and the multi‑account policy is a direct condition of that regulatory framework. Licensing bodies require that operators verify player identity, stop underage gambling, and keep a single view of each customer’s activity. By holding to a strict one‑account rule, the casino proves it’s following anti‑money‑laundering directives and responsible‑gambling codes of practice. The licence details are in the website footer, and you can confirm the operator’s status on the regulator’s public register.

The security measures underpinning the policy include SSL encryption on all pages, segregated player fund accounts, and regular third‑party audits of the random number generator. The same setup that guards financial transactions also secures the personal documents you upload during KYC. When you submit a passport or utility bill, that data lies in an encrypted environment and only the compliance team can access it. Duplicate accounts would create multiple data silos for the same person, making data protection messier and raising the risk of a breach.

Responsible‑gambling tools are built around the single‑account model. Deposit limits, loss limits, session timers, and self‑exclusion requests all relate to that one verified profile. If a player could just open another account, all those controls would be pointless. The casino’s duty to step in when it identifies signs of problem gambling depends on seeing a complete picture of a player’s behaviour. Activity scattered across several accounts hides the real level of spend and makes it impossible for the operator to meet its duty of care.

If you want to take a break, the self‑exclusion feature blocks access to your account for a chosen period, and that same exclusion carries over to any future registration attempts with the same personal details. This only works because the multi‑account policy is enforced strictly. Anyone thinking about self‑exclusion can go ahead knowing that the casino’s systems will stop them from circumventing the restriction by just signing up with a different email address.
